Position Summary

The Coding Data Quality Audit Analyst is responsible for performing second-level quality inter-rater review audits of medical records coded by internal teams, as well as external vendors (if applicable), to ensure that ICD codes submitted to the Centers for Medicare & Medicaid Services (CMS) for risk adjustment purposes are appropriate, accurate, and supported by clinical documentation in accordance with all state and federal regulations, as well as internal policies and procedures.

Job Responsibilities

  • Demonstrates the ability to support coding judgments and decisions using industry-standard evidence and tools.
  • Confidently communicates supporting evidence to internal stakeholders with varying levels of coding and clinical expertise through both written and verbal communication, including interactions with clinical staff, coding staff, federal regulators, and vendor coding resources.
  • Acts as a mentor by providing education to internal staff based on audit findings and offers general education on ICD coding, as appropriate.
  • Conducts process audits to ensure compliance with internal policies, procedures, CMS regulations, and guidance from the Office of Inspector General (OIG) and other regulatory bodies.
  • Demonstrates the ability to work independently and collaboratively across cross-functional teams to promote best practices.
  • Adheres to stringent timelines and project deadlines.
  • Demonstrates a genuine commitment to quality improvement, accuracy, and thoroughness while assisting others in achieving the same through mentorship and instruction.
  • Maintains thorough knowledge of coding guidelines and regulations to ensure compliance requirements are met, including the establishment of medical necessity.
  • Identifies and communicates documentation deficiencies to support ongoing education and development opportunities for peers.
  • Maintains extensive knowledge of medical documentation requirements, fraud and abuse regulations, and penalties associated with documentation and coding violations based on governmental guidelines.

Required Qualifications

  • Minimum of 3 years of recent, related experience in medical record documentation review, diagnosis coding, and/or auditing.
  • Associate degree (AA/AS) or equivalent experience.
  • Completion of an AAPC or AHIMA training program for a core credential (CPC or CCS-P), with associated work history and on-the-job experience equivalent to approximately 3 years for CPC certification.
  • CPC (Certified Professional Coder) or CCS-P (Certified Coding Specialist-Physician) certification required.

Preferred Qualifications

  • CRC (Certified Risk Adjustment Coder) certification required within the first six months.

Education

  • Bachelor's degree, Associate degree, or equivalent experience preferred.
